TRINAMIC PD-170

PD-170
57mm BLDC Motor mit intelligenter Elektronik and Serieller Schnittstelle
Das PD-170-57 ist eine voll mechatronische Lösung mit einem 57mm BLDC Motor
(NEMA23). Es kombiniert eine günstige Servo-Steuerungselektronik (TMCM-170) und
einen optischen Encoder mit verschiedenen Motortypen. Das PD-170-57 bietet zwei
Drehmomentoptionen und kann über RS232, RS485 und/oder CAN angesteuert werden. Die Spannungsversorgung
erfolgt über Schraubkontakte, die Schnittstelle und die I/Os haben platzsparende JST-Stecker. Dieses PANdrive
verbindet die hohe Auflösung, bekannt von Schrittmotoren, mit der hohen Dynamik, Geschwindigkeit und
Beständigkeit von BLDC-Antrieben. Es verfügt über einen Positionsregler und Rampengenerator. Der
Rampengenerator unterstützt parametrisierte sanfte Positionierung auch mit externem Schalter zur
Positionsreferenz.
Eigenschaften:
Anschlüsse:
Auf dem PANdrive 170 sind der Motor, Encoder und die Hallsensoren bereits
angeschlossen. Die obere I/O-Platine muss für den Anschluss der Spannungsversorgung
entfernt werden.
Interface
I/O board
(top view)
Motor Power
UVW +
Pin
1
2
3
4
5
Funktion
CANH
CANL
Masse
RS485+ / RxD
Rs485- / TxD
Encoder
Pin
1
2
3
4
5
Pin
1
2
3
4
5
6
7
8
Pin
1
2
3
4
5
Power
Name
AIN
N.C.
/STOP
DIRIN
OVT
GND
CUR
+5V
Funktion
Analoger Eingang: 0 - 10V Signal.
Nicht angeschlossen
Endschalter / Notstopp
5V TTL Eingang. Nicht unterstützt in SW
5V TTL Ausgang: Übertemperaturwarnung
Masse
On: Bewegung begrenzt durch Versorgung
+5V Versorgung
Power
Hallsensoren
Funktion
+5V Versorgung
Masse
Kanal N / Nullkanal
Kanal A
Kanal B
I/O
Enc
Hall
Motor
1
Hall 2
sensors 3
4
5
Schnittstelle (Interface)
I/O
1
2
3
4
5 I/O
6
7
1
8
2
3
1
4
In
2 5
te
3
r
4 Encoder fac
e
5
Driver board
(top view)
Funktion
Signal H3
Signal H2
Signal H1
Masse
+5V Versorgung
Motor
Screw
VS
Funktion
+14..48V DC
GND
Masse
Screw
U
V
W
Funktion
BLDC Motorspule U
BLDC Motorspule V
BLDC Motorspule W
Verbinden oder trennen Sie niemals
einen Motor mit dem TMCM-170,
während es eingeschaltet ist. Dies kann
die Treiberchips beschädigen.
TMCM-170 Software:
1.
Starten Sie die TMCM-170
Software (auf www.trinamic.com und
TechLibCD im TMCM-170 Ordner) durch Öffnen von TMCM170.exe.
Die volle Funktionalität des
TMCM-170 unterstützt die TMCLIDE. Folgende Befehle können in
einem Programm oder im “Direct Mode” benutzt
werden. Es gibt Bewegungs- (ROR, ROL, MST, MVP)
und Steuerungs- (SAP - Set Axis Parameter) Befehle.
GAP liefert die entsprechende SAP-Einstellung.
Instr.
Type
Value
Beschreibung
SAP Bewegungs- und Steuerungsparameter
SAP <type no.>,<motor no.>,<Value>
0:Normalbetrieb
128
0, 1, 2
1: TMCL-Betrieb
1
32 Bit
Aktuelle Pos.
4
16 Bit
MaxPosGeschw.
5
0..255
PWM Limit
6
0..250
Max Strom
GAP
GAP <type no.>, <motor no.>
Liefert den entsprechenden SAP Parameterwert
ROR (don´t care)
0..2047 Drehe rechts
ROR <motor no.>, <Value>
ROL (don´t care)
0..2047 Drehe links
ROL <motor no.>, <Value>
MST (don´t care)
Motor stopp
MST <motor no.>, <Value>
MVP ABS|REL|COORD
23 Bit
Gehe zu Pos.
MVP <type>, <motor no.>, <Value>
Für die vollständige Befehlsliste und weitere Details
siehe die TMCL-Reference auf www.trinamic.com.
TMCL-IDE:
2.
Wählen Sie einen COM-Port
klicken Sie auf „Open“. Bei
Verbindung wird der Modultyp
Version, wie auch Werte
Versorgungsspannung, Strom
Modultemperatur angezeigt.
3.
Die im EEPROM des TMCM-170
vorkonfigurierten Werte (auch für
Setup (1) und (2)) können über
„Read Back“ im „Settings“-Abschnitt
ausgelesen werden. Der Wert für
Strom muss kleiner als 10A sein.
4.
Im Bereich „Motor Control“ geben
Sie eine Geschwindigkeit, z.B. 1000
ein und klicken „Left“ oder „Right“.
5.
Geben Sie eine Position ein und
fahren Sie den Motor zu dieser
Position (absolute) oder relativ zur
jetzigen Postion.
6.
Für weitere
Funktionen
und
Erklärungen lesen Sie bitte das
TMCM-170 Hardware und das
Programming
Handbuch.
Volle
Funktionalität bietet die TMCL-IDE.
und
der
und
wie
und
Achtung: Der Maximalstrom (SAP 6) darf kurzzeitig
maximal 14A (value 180) betragen. Für Dauerbetrieb
ist das Maximum 10A (value 138).
Fehlersuche:
•
•
•
•
Bei Problemen mit der
Kommunikation:
Leuchtet die grüne „Power LED“ des TMCM-170?
Falls nicht überprüfen Sie die Versorgung.
Nutzen Sie den richtigen COM-Port und ist dieser
nicht blockiert?
Überprüfen Sie die Schnittstelle. Benutzten Sie
wirklich ein Nullmodemkabel?
Lesen Sie das TMCM-170 Handbuch oder suchen
Sie Hilfe im Trinamic Support Forum.
Wenn der Motor nicht reagiert:
• Oft ist dies ein Kommunikationsproblem. Siehe
oben.
• Wenn die mittlere LED blinkt oder leuchtet (rot)
sind Spannung oder Strom zu niedrig.
• Geben Sie einen Wert für „Current Limit“ ein, z.B.
6.0A.
• Überprüfen Sie die Einstellungen des Moduls
durch Klicken auf „Read Back“.
• Zu hohe Temperatur? Blinken der äußeren roten
LED: Warnung, konstantes Leuchten: Motorstopp.
• Schalten Sie die Versorgungsspannung aus und
kurz darauf wieder ein, um alle ungespeicherten
Parameter zu löschen.
PD-170 Start DE Dokumentation (21. November 2007 / Version 1.00)